Type
ORACLE
Validation date
2025-03-15 02:45:50 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.00504,
    "usd": 0.0055
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016D76FB7229372CB3C8E2D120D2D26D12622CFC74E3F0F763AE73EE01F50885BF

Previous signature

0E55D096975E41BCE45D1E1B397D926E3FDBC0913BA19ED26F1223AE933AC2D1D8026D22BF0C835EA2BD801483C3FC6CDF1EB5C409769EB17F2737E783C9160B

Origin signature

3045022100D0AEBF0497F32A510B70D5C7A85F9F56CE75B9FE59A10772D49F81A88030D2C202207848415220E539396317ECE7FB915198B0B3075D2F0AC634B4156E020D1F7E23

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

000D6ABD3E66631C2394EA85FD1D782B312EBF4F65F3E763B3EFBB68E1E12026B5

Coordinator signature

3E69965C24DC1DD739A5D52821537EAF62338E615202A2623F78FE567D5D9C45B1B103AFBC7703BA3E633FDC079EF4DD663039636CDEBAE8605FB25C4D6E0706

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

7FE12A5DF939BD7525930C1F31550F757ED91D4597FE93DE06CD0B0E97A70720A8F79437520338325267C8A0B781EF48305B6A640B3EF966581E4EFB2796800E

Validator #2 public key

0001548EADCE5473E6C1B8296198A805DEDF358FEABE158F87A00B49C5C108610FB8

Validator #2 signature

A97CA845A10D3277979E9C7624E0E061753548713EACEA764D4AE95DDB14E767F33857FD4060435789C01C72B19926CE3093F1CD670272C98CDE9BFBA3110904